Charity group Games Done Quick is gearing up for Summer Games Done Quick 2024, which begins this weekend in Minneapolis. The week-long speedrunning marathon kicks off on Sunday, June 30 and runs through the following Saturday, July 6.

Summer Games Done Quick 2024 will feature a variety of gameplays, including recent releases Animal Well, Another Crab’s Treasure, Alan Wake 2, Baldur’s Gate 3, and Elden Ring.

I’m always partial to watching older games fly by (with fun commentary), and this year’s SGDQ will feature Quest for Glory 2, Castlevania: Symphony of the Night, Pokémon White 2, Half-Life 2, Sunset Riders, and Lufia 2.

Races are co-op runs are also a blast. This year includes a six-player run of PowerWash Simulator (Spongebob DLC), four player co-op of Halo 3 on Legendary difficulty, four player co-op of Stardew Valley (Skull Caverns), and the return of the Kaizo Relay Race for modded Super Mario World.

But let’s face, we’re all going to be tuning into Thursday evening, where JSR’s well-trained Shiba Inu Peanut Butter will play Ken Griffey Jr Presents Major League Baseball.

In case you missed it, JSR and Peanut Butter were featured during Awesome Games Done Quick 2024 earlier this year. Peanut Butter used a modified controller to hit two different buttons in an autoscrolling game called Gyromite.

It’s absolutely captivating.

Summer Games Done Quick 2024 is raising money for Doctors Without Borders. As always, viewers are encouraged to donate while watching the talented streamers and gamers. All donations go directly to the nonprofit organization.
